Op ma, 27-06-2005 te 10:56 +0100, schreef Neil McGovern: > Hi there, you appear to be depending on build-essential without using a > versioned depends. > > In general a package should not depend on build essential packages but > if it must do so, the depends should have a version string. Hi Neil,
I'm CC this to debian-devel because I want to know what other people think about build-depending on build-essential. I hope you don't mind. I agree it isn't necessary, which is stated in policy section 4.2 but section 4 and section 7 do not contain any statement saying that every build dependency on build-essential should be versioned. As it is nowhere forbidden in the policy and I use CDBS to generate debian/control from debian/control.in (not a build-time though) and CDBS adds the reference to build-essential in the Build-Depends, I am inclined to leave build-essential in the Build-Depends list. If it really should not be done, maybe a check could be added to lintian and/or linda and CDBS and the policy should be updated. Also some of the other packages which use CDBS (gnome-panel for instance) have a unversioned build dependency on build-essential. Greetings Arjan Oosting
